          Surgeons Find New Method to Reduce Risk of Blood Clots During Brain Traumas

          Researchers discover a new protocol, which uses preventive blood thinners in the treatment of patients with TBI, lowers the risk of the patients developing fatal blood clots without increasing the risk of intracranial bleeding.

          Menstrual Cycle Influences Concussion Outcomes

          Women who suffered concussions during their premenstrual phase had a slower recovery and poorer health one month after injury compared to those injured two weeks directly after their period or women taken birth control pills, a new study reports.

          High Blood Pressure in Middle Age Versus Old Age May Better Predict Memory Loss

          According to a new study, middle aged people with high pulse pressure are more likely to have biomarkers for Alzheimer's disease in their spinal fluid than those with lower pulse pressure.
